About X65

TXAeroSport Aerodrome (X65) is an airport in Dorchester, TX, at 855 ft MSL. It has 1 runway, the longest 3,200 ft, with no control tower (pilot-controlled). This page shows live METAR/TAF weather, runway crosswinds, frequencies, navaids, and FAA charts for X65, refreshed from the Aviation Weather Center and FAA NASR.

Does X65 have a control tower?

No. TXAeroSport Aerodrome is a non-towered (pilot-controlled) airport; use the published CTAF/UNICOM in the Comms & NavAids section.

What is the longest runway at X65?

TXAeroSport Aerodrome has 1 runway; the longest is 3,200 ft. See the Runways section for headings, surface, and lighting.

Where is X65?

TXAeroSport Aerodrome is in Dorchester, TX, at an elevation of 855 ft MSL. Coordinates: 33.5361, -96.6803.
